For Art, Drama, and Music Teachers, Postsecondary, the Bureau of Labor Statistics and O*NET classify the day-to-day work broadly as: Teach courses in drama, music, and the arts including fine and applied art, such as painting and sculpture, or design and crafts. Includes both teachers primarily engaged in teaching and those who do a combination of teaching and research.

Core Skills & Abilities

  • Maintain or repair studio facilities.

  • Advise students on academic and vocational curricula and on career issues.

  • Prepare and deliver lectures to undergraduate or graduate students on topics such as acting techniques, fundamentals of music, and art history.

  • Organize performance groups and direct their rehearsals.

  • Supervise undergraduate or graduate teaching, internship, and research work.

  • Plan, evaluate, and revise curricula, course content, course materials, and methods of instruction.

  • Provide professional consulting services to government or industry.

  • Participate in campus and community events.

  • Prepare course materials, such as syllabi, homework assignments, and handouts.

  • Prepare students for performances, exams, or assessments.

  • Keep abreast of developments in the field by reading current literature, talking with colleagues, and participating in professional conferences.

  • Serve on academic or administrative committees that deal with institutional policies, departmental matters, and academic issues.

  • Keep students informed of community events, such as plays and concerts.

  • Select and obtain materials and supplies, such as textbooks and performance pieces.

  • Maintain student attendance records, grades, and other required records.

  • Collaborate with colleagues to address teaching and research issues.

  • Initiate, facilitate, and moderate classroom discussions.

  • Perform administrative duties, such as serving as department head.

  • Evaluate and grade students' class work, performances, projects, assignments, and papers.

  • Act as advisers to student organizations.

  • Conduct research in a particular field of knowledge and publish findings in professional journals, books, or electronic media.

  • Compile, administer, and grade examinations, or assign this work to others.

  • Maintain regularly scheduled office hours to advise and assist students.

  • Write grant proposals to procure external research funding.

  • Display students' work in schools, galleries, and exhibitions.

  • Compile bibliographies of specialized materials for outside reading assignments.

  • Explain and demonstrate artistic techniques.

  • Participate in student recruitment, registration, and placement activities.
